The AdBlue® consumption depends on the driving style,
the operating temperature and the ambient temperature.
On the instrument panel screen you can check the
remaining range and the amount to be charged ÿ p. twenty.
ATTENTION
AdBlue® is an irritant and corrosive liquid that can cause
damage to the skin, eyes and respiratory organs if it
comes into contact with them.
Since AdBlue® freezes from -11 °C (+13 °F), if the
temperature is very low, there may be limitations when
refueling. The system is heated while driving to ensure
exhaust gas purification even at very low temperatures.

Particle filter saturated with soot
If unexpected maneuvers are carried out for
other road users, accidents may occur.
The yellow control indicator lights up.
· Always adapt your speed and driving style to
the visibility, weather, road and traffic conditions.
The particulate filter is saturated with soot and needs
to be regenerated.
Requirement for the regeneration run: The engine is
at operating temperature.

for diesel engines
1. Drive at a speed of at least 60 km/h (37 mph) with
an engine speed of at least 2000 rpm. Thus
raising the temperature, soot can burn in the filter.
2. Do not complete the regeneration run until the
control lamp goes out.
3. If the control indicator does not go out after
Approximately 40 minutes of walking, contact a
duly qualified specialized workshop without
delay. Volkswagen recommends a Volkswagen
dealer.
